为了账号安全,请及时绑定邮箱和手机立即绑定
慕课网数字资源数据库体验端
JavaScript进阶篇_学习笔记_慕课网
为了账号安全,请及时绑定邮箱和手机立即绑定

JavaScript进阶篇

慕课官方号 页面重构设计
难度入门
时长 8小时55分
  • get/setTime()返回/设置时间,单位毫秒数,计算机从1970年1月1日零时到日期对象所指的日期的毫秒数。 如果将当前日期 推迟3小时:如: var demo=new Date(); document.write("当前时间:"+demo); demo.setTime(demo.getDay()+2*60*60*1000); document.write("推迟后时间:"+demo);
    查看全部
  • var myarr =new Array(); for(var i =0;i<3;i++){ myarr[i] =new Array(); for(var j =0;j<5;j++){ myarr[i][j]=(i+1)*(j+1); }} document.write(myarr);
    查看全部
    0 采集 收起 来源:二维数组

    2018-03-22

  • var Myarr = [[0 , 1 , 2 ],[1 , 2 , 3, ]]这个对么?
    查看全部
    0 采集 收起 来源:二维数组

    2015-06-14

  • 创建数组的方法2 var myarray = new Array(66,80,90,77,59);//创建数组同时赋值 var myarray = [66,80,90,77,59];//直接输入一个数组(称 “字面量数组”) 数组存储的数据可以是任何类型(数字、字符、布尔值等)
    查看全部
  • 怎么不好用呢?
    查看全部
  • 创建数组语法: var myarray=new Array(); var myarray= new Array(8); //创建数组,存储8个数据。
    查看全部
  • for(var i=0;i<ths.length;i++){ ths[i].setAttribute("onmouseover","javascript:this.style.background='#f2f2f2'"); ths[i].setAttribute("onmouseout","javascript:this.style.background='#fff'"); } } var otr=document.createElement("tr"); otr.setAttribute("onmouseover","javascript:this.style.background='#f2f2f2'"); otr.setAttribute("onmouseout","javascript:this.style.background='#fff'"); var td1=document.createElement("td"); var td2=document.createElement("td"); var td3=document.createElement("td"); td1.innerHTML="<input type='text'>"; td2.innerHTML="<input type='text'>"; td3.innerHTML="<a href='javascript:;' onclick='removebutton(this)'>删除</a>"; var otab=document.getElementById("table"); otr.appendChild(td1); otr.appendChild(td2); otr.appendChild(td3);otab.appendChild(otr) function removebutton(obj){ var otab=obj.parentNode.parentNode.parentNode;
    查看全部
    0 采集 收起 来源:编程练习

    2018-03-22

  • 区别getElementByID,getElementsByName,getElementsByTagName 以人来举例说明,人有能标识身份的身份证,有姓名,有类别(大人、小孩、老人)等。 1. ID 是一个人的身份证号码,是唯一的。所以通过getElementById获取的是指定的一个人。 2. Name 是他的名字,可以重复。所以通过getElementsByName获取名字相同的人集合。 3. TagName可看似某类,getElementsByTagName获取相同类的人集合。如获取小孩这类人,getElementsByTagName("小孩")。 把上面的例子转换到HTML中,如下: <input type="checkbox" name="hobby" id="hobby1"> 音乐 input标签就像人的类别。 name属性就像人的姓名。 id属性就像人的身份证。
    查看全部
  • 因为getElementsByTagName获得的是类似数组的玩意,加个[0]代表第一个div
    查看全部
  • var demo=new.Date(); var dem=demo.geDay(); var weekday=["星期日","星期一","星期二","星期三","星期四","星期五","星期六"]; document.write(demo.getDay()); document.write("今天是:"+weekday[dem]);
    查看全部
    0 采集 收起 来源:返回星期方法

    2018-03-22

  • (2 - (--b) )式子的值为1
    查看全部
    0 采集 收起 来源:编程练习

    2015-06-14

  • <ul> <li title="第1个li">HTML</li> <li>CSS</li> <li title="第3个li">JavaScript</li> <li title="第4个li">Jquery</li> <li>Html5</li> </ul> <p>以下为获取的不为空的li标签title值:</p> <script type="text/javascript"> var con=document.getElementsByTagName("li"); for (var i=0; i< con.length;i++){ var text=con[i].getAttribute("title"); if(text!=null) { document.write(text+"<br>"); } } </script> </body> </html>
    查看全部
  • get后的首字母必须要大写。不然会报错。 getFullYear();
    查看全部
  • 日期对象可以存储任意一个日期,可以精确的毫秒(1/1000) var Udate=new Date();//new Date首字母必须要大写。
    查看全部
    0 采集 收起 来源: Date 日期对象

    2015-06-14

  • javaScript的说有事物都是对象。如:字符串,数值,数组,函数都是对象。每个对象都带有属性和方法。 对象的属性:反应该对象某些特定的性质,如,字符串的长度,图像的长宽。 对象的方法:能够在对象上执行的动作。如,表单的提交(submit),和对象的获取(getyear)。
    查看全部
    0 采集 收起 来源:什么是对象

    2015-06-14

举报

0/150
提交
取消
课程须知
你需要具备HTML、css基础知识,建议同学们也可以想学习下js入门篇,快速认识js,熟悉js基本语法,更加快速入手进阶篇!
老师告诉你能学到什么?
通过JavaScript学习,掌握基本语法,制作简单交互式页面
友情提示:

您好,此课程属于迁移课程,您已购买该课程,无需重复购买,感谢您对慕课网的支持!